On Sunday 25 September 2005 19.24, Fairchild wrote: > Graham suggested minimalizing and forwarding to the bug list. Here > 'tis. > > I'd like a double bar at the end of the first line and a beginning > repeat on the second. As the snippet shows, I can get one or the > other, but not both. Are you sure you don't want \bar "||:" ? The "|." bar should normally only exist at the end of a piece, in that case you may want to have the next line in its own \score block.
